So here we go again....apologies if this is getting a bit boring now lol.

 

This time we've got a gbs zero (Whiz's), an ST170 engine and the good old MP62 charger.

 

I've cleared out the intake side of the engine bay and cut away a chassis diagonal (to be replace with a modified version later).

 

At this stage, it always looks like there's loads of room....until the charger is dropped into position...

So this week's progress has been to machine and fit the charger pulley, machine the front charger bracket (rough - tidy this up later), squeeze the charger into the engine bay leaving room for the jenveys and then made a start on the alternator top bracket which will house an idle pulley.

Interested why you should keep the Jenveys? Seems a big single throttle body would do the job fine and the Jenveys could help finance the conversion. Just like a 'normal' zetec conversion. And it all fits under the bonnet.
